Midnight Gospel, Netflix’s latest animated series, isn’t the typical cartoon show but it sure has caught the attention of viewers. The last episode in particular is an unforgettable talk between mother and son about death.
For those who are unaware, Midnight Gospel is a Netflix series adapted from actor-comedian Duncan Trussell’s podcast The Duncan Trussell Family Hour.
It’s a show that follows the adventure of an alien character named Clancy (played by Trussell) who travels through space from one planet to another to interview other beings.
The interviews, which Clancy makes for his “spacecast,” are made within the twisted and hallucinatory visuals by Pendleton Ward who is also the creative mind behind Adventure Time.
The interview topics range from drugs and death to life philosophies and meditation practices.

Trussell’s mother in the finale
Trussell plays his character in all of the episodes except for the season finale. The last one, called “Mouse of Silver,” turns Clancy into Duncan as a little boy.
Instead of completely merging with his simulator, Clancy hears a knocking on the door leading him to tell the computer to hold on for a second.
He then opens a door and finds himself turned into a baby. The first thing he sees is his mother. Not Clancy’s mother though. It’s Trussell’s mother Deneen Fendig. And the confirmation is when she called him Duncan.
According to Polygon, Fendig recorded the audio for his son’s podcast back in 2013. It was three weeks before she died. The episode is more than 36 minutes long and it’s a conversation between mother and son about birth, life, and death.
It’s also the only episode wherein Trussell went extremely personal as he discussed the deep sorrow he felt after losing his mother to cancer. He asks the question of how to get over the loss of a loved one to which his mother gave a simple answer.
“You cry,” she says. It hurts, there is no doubt about that, but it doesn’t always hurt and eventually, the hurt also dissipates.”
Is a season 2 coming?
The last episode was a beautiful but heartbreaking ending. And now the fans are wondering if there’s going to be a Midnight Gospel season 2.
Episode 8 ended with a big explosion and a Clancy alive with his dog Charlotte. But is he really alive? Did he die in the explosion?
Several unanswered questions that appears to be only addressed in a season 2. The cartoon show was just dropped very recently so it may be too early to tell whether Netflix will renew Trussell’s series.
